Transaction dcf95056dc9aa4966f8daf63093ac336164413a19ce1981bdaae037fa3380e03
1 Input
1 Output
-
dcf95056dc9aa4966f8daf63093ac336164413a19ce1981bdaae037fa3380e03:0
- value
- 30930
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 990f3ccd213cae8faf7cbf1f3dc600fe0531118d OP_EQUAL
- address
- 3FeKZcaV29p4ACvhLCEH8rRLb976U1P4c2